The real estate market in the United Arab Emirates is undergoing rapid changes because of the launching of the AED 2 billion Hayat Project. The Dubai South Properties company awarded this extensive development contract to Mohammed Abdulmohsin Al Kharafi and Sons because they will create a fundamental transformation of the residential area that exists near Al Maktoum International Airport. The extensive housing pipeline brings direct benefits to tenants through its various housing options that now exist for their current needs.
A Major Shift Towards Dubai South Properties
Expatriates historically settled into central areas which included Downtown Dubai and Business Bay & Dubai Marina as their main destinations. The AED 2 billion Hayat Project represents a permanent transformation of the city according to its current development of southern areas which continue to expand. The project will develop 10 million square feet of space which will create approximately 2500 new residential units.
The average tenant gains access to a wider selection of modern residential spaces which provide spacious comfort in locations that are distant from the busy city center. The process of construction will start in the second quarter of 2026 and people will begin to anticipate these units so that more potential renters will start investigating new suburban areas which will help reduce the steep rent increases that currently affect established urban spaces.

Anticipating the 2028 Handover
While the initial phases of the project won’t be completed and handed over until 2028, its market impact is immediate. Savvy expat renters in Dubai are already re-evaluating their long-term housing strategies, planning future migrations towards the Al Maktoum Airport district once these next-generation properties hit the leasing market.

FAQs
Q: What is the AED 2 Billion Hayat Project?
A: It is a massive luxury master-planned residential community developed by Dubai South Properties, featuring 2,500 units and wellness-inspired amenities near Al Maktoum International Airport.
Q: When will the Hayat project be ready for renters?
A: Construction officially commences in Q2 2026, with the initial phases expected to be handed over and ready for occupancy by 2028.
Q: How does this benefit expat renters in Dubai?
A: It introduces a significant new supply of high-quality, community-focused homes. This influx gives renters far more choices and can help stabilize the wider rental market by distributing tenant demand across new districts.
Q: What type of properties will be available to rent?
A: The development will offer a diverse mix of housing, including apartments, hotel apartments, townhouses, and standalone luxury villas, with layouts ranging from one to five bedrooms.
